### Q: A customer says incremental rebuilds on Quillpress skip their changed pages. What now?

Check the dependency manifest first — stale hashes cause skipped pages. Ask them to run `quill rebuild --trace` and attach output. If the cache vault on Norwick is locked, you'll need to unlock it with the recovery passphrase below.

strongbox words: holwyn-gileth-briath-juleth-casox-istox-ralvan-lamix-pelael-ralix

## Break-Glass: PixHoard Image Cache

New folks: if the PixHoard image cache leaks memory and OOMs the Renner nodes, don't wait for approvals. Restart via the break-glass account, file an incident, and notify the cache owner. Access is audited. The break-glass account unlocks with the recovery passphrase below.

recovery phrase for kagaf-yajof: fraax-quenwyn-lamion

Don't drop the old column in the same release. Velto's migration flow is expand, backfill, contract — three separate deploys, no exceptions. Your PR merges the backfill into the expand step, which will lock `orders_ledger` under load. Split it. Backfill runs through the Drossel worker with rate limits so replicas keep up. The limits we validated during the Kestrelbay cutover are below.

tuning table, hahag-kagup:
QUOTAS = {
    "briix": 567,
    "tamael": 441,
    "gordor": 613,
}

This fragment covers the SQL linting stage in the Quillstone CI pipeline. Every .sql file under migrations/ and reports/ is checked by Lintern before merge; violations block the build, and there is deliberately no override flag. Reviewers should confirm that rule changes land in the shared ruleset, not in per-repo overrides, since drift there caused the Ashvale incident last quarter. For auditing purposes, the exact configuration values the linter runs with in CI appear below.

service settings:
[kelax]
team = caswyn
access_code = ac_c41040
owner = briius.praix
host = kelax.qirvanlabs.corp
port = 9200
peer = sormir.halixhq.internal
salt = f8d36025
pin = 3766